I've been looking for 23 MXZs with the M6.  My local dealer does not seem to build them with that engine.  An adjacent dealer has indicated to me that they would transfer it to my dealer at wholesale.  Has anyone ever done this?  Tips/tricks/advice?  

Typically I'd think of a boat purchase in terms of % off MSRP.  But in this case I'd rather think of it as wholesale plus something extra to my dealer to make it worth their time.  Initially seems like my dealer may want to push me towards building new, but I also haven't gotten the impression they'll deal on price like surrounding dealers do on left-over inventory.

I know there has been lots of talk on here about % off MSRP for a good deal on a Malibu.  Does anyone know of what typical the upcharge % is when you go from wholesale to MSRP?

Msrp has been fairly consistent across most markets these days. With the exception of dealer specific up charges. MSRP at dealer 1 should be the same as dealer 2, as long as the boats are same and similarly equipped. If 1 boat has the M5 and the 2nd M6 there will obviously be a difference in the MSRP

if dealer 2 is selling dealer 1 a boat off their lot there is no way they are doing it out of the goodness of their heart. They are taking a commission (unless it’s Tommy’s to Tommy’s dealership where ownership is the same) 

Only true comparison is to take the MSRP of both deals divide the OTD price to get the % off msrp number and weigh the options or differences in the boats.
